Porch lifting services involve raising and leveling an existing porch or deck that has become uneven or sagging over time. This process typically includes carefully jacking up the structure, inspecting for any underlying issues, and then stabilizing it to ensure it remains level and secure. These services are designed to address common problems such as settling foundations, rotting support posts, or shifting ground that can cause a porch to become unsafe or unsightly. By restoring the proper height and alignment, porch lifting helps improve both the safety and appearance of the outdoor space, making it more enjoyable and functional.

Many homeowners turn to porch lifting services when their outdoor living areas show signs of structural problems. Common issues include uneven steps, sloping floors, or cracked railings that result from a settling foundation or deteriorating support beams. These problems can lead to safety hazards, such as tripping or falling, and may also cause further damage if left unaddressed. Porch lifting provides a practical solution to these concerns by realigning and stabilizing the structure, preventing more costly repairs in the future. It can be a valuable step in maintaining the integrity and safety of a home’s exterior.

Homeowners may consider porch lifting when they notice uneven flooring, misaligned railings, or gaps between the porch and the house. These issues not only detract from the visual appeal but can also compromise safety and structural stability. If a porch appears to be sinking or tilting, or if doors and windows near the porch are difficult to open or close properly, it may be time to seek professional assistance. What is porch lifting? Porch lifting involves raising and leveling a porch that has settled or become uneven over time, helping restore its original position and stability.

Why might a porch need to be lifted? A porch may require lifting if it shows signs of sagging, cracking, or uneven surfaces due to ground movement or structural issues.

How do local contractors perform porch lifting? They typically use specialized equipment and techniques to carefully lift and level the porch structure without causing damage.

Is porch lifting suitable for all types of porches? Porch lifting is generally appropriate for most residential porches, including wood and concrete structures, depending on their condition.

What are common reasons for porch settling? Settling can occur due to soil movement, poor foundation support, or changes in moisture levels beneath the porch.
